Make It
Step 1
Preheat oven to 285° F.
Step 2
Place sugar and water in a small pot; cook over high heat, stirring constantly, for 10 minutes or until a light golden color. Remove from heat and carefully pour into an 8-inch-round cake pan or small individual molds.
Step 3
Heat milk in a separate small pot over medium heat.
Step 4
Beat sweetened condensed milk, media crema, heated milk, beaten eggs and vanilla extract in a bowl with a hand mixer until well combined.
Step 5
Pour mixture over sugar mixture in cake pan or individual molds; place into a deep baking pan. Add warm water to the baking pan until it comes to the middle of the pan or molds, being careful not to get water inside. (This is called a water bath).
Step 6
Bake for 30 minutes or until wooden pick inserted in center comes out clean.
Step 7
Let cool for 10 minutes; refrigerate for 1 hour. Unmold and serve.
